当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储服务采用的存储机制,对象存储服务器有哪些功能

对象存储服务采用的存储机制,对象存储服务器有哪些功能

***:对象存储服务采用以对象为基本单元的存储机制。对象包含数据、元数据等信息。其存储机制具有分布式、可扩展性强等特点。对象存储服务器功能多样,能实现数据的存储与管理,...

***:本内容聚焦于对象存储服务。首先涉及对象存储服务采用的存储机制,但未给出具体机制内容。其次关注对象存储服务器的功能,同样未阐述有哪些具体功能。整体只是提出这两个关于对象存储的关键方面,旨在探讨对象存储服务在存储机制方面的情况以及对象存储服务器具备功能的相关话题,缺乏更深入的阐述与细节说明。

本文目录导读:

对象存储服务采用的存储机制,对象存储服务器有哪些功能

  1. 对象存储的存储机制概述
  2. 对象存储服务器的功能

基于存储机制的深度探讨

在当今数字化时代,数据量呈爆炸式增长,对象存储服务器作为一种高效的数据存储解决方案,正逐渐成为企业和组织存储海量数据的首选,它之所以能够脱颖而出,与其独特的存储机制和丰富的功能息息相关。

对象存储的存储机制概述

对象存储采用扁平化的数据存储结构,将数据以对象的形式进行存储,每个对象包含数据本身、元数据(如对象的大小、创建时间、所有者等信息)以及一个唯一的标识符(Object ID),与传统的文件系统和块存储不同,对象存储不依赖于复杂的目录层次结构或特定的块大小,这种存储机制使得对象存储服务器在存储和管理大规模数据时具有更高的灵活性和可扩展性。

对象存储服务器的功能

(一)海量数据存储

1、可扩展性

- 基于对象存储的存储机制,对象存储服务器能够轻松应对海量数据的存储需求,其分布式架构允许在需要时添加新的存储节点,从而实现几乎无限的存储容量扩展,在云存储服务提供商的数据中心,随着用户数据量的不断增加,他们可以简单地添加新的对象存储服务器节点,这些节点可以自动集成到现有的存储集群中。

- 这种可扩展性不受传统存储系统中诸如文件系统最大容量限制等因素的束缚,因为对象存储的对象是独立管理的,新的对象可以均匀地分布在新增的存储资源上。

2、数据冗余与持久性

- 对象存储服务器通常采用多副本或纠删码等技术来确保数据的冗余和持久性,多副本技术会在不同的存储节点或数据中心创建对象的多个副本,一个对象可能会被同时存储在三个不同地理位置的数据中心中的节点上,这样,即使某个数据中心发生故障,数据仍然可以从其他副本中恢复。

对象存储服务采用的存储机制,对象存储服务器有哪些功能

- 纠删码技术则是通过将对象分割成多个数据块,并根据一定的算法生成校验块,在存储时,这些数据块和校验块被分散存储在多个节点上,当部分数据块丢失时,可以通过校验块和其他可用的数据块来恢复原始对象,这种基于对象的冗余存储机制,能够有效防止数据丢失,满足企业对数据持久性的严格要求。

(二)高效的数据访问

1、基于元数据的快速定位

- 对象存储服务器中的元数据对于数据访问起着至关重要的作用,由于每个对象都有丰富的元数据,当用户发起数据访问请求时,服务器可以根据对象的元数据(如对象的名称、标签、创建时间等)快速定位到目标对象,在一个大型的媒体库中,用户想要查找特定日期创建的某个视频文件,对象存储服务器可以通过查询元数据,迅速筛选出符合条件的对象,而不需要像传统文件系统那样遍历整个文件目录结构。

2、并行访问支持

- 对象存储的存储机制允许对多个对象进行并行访问,与传统的文件系统中可能存在的文件锁等限制不同,对象存储中的对象是独立的实体,在一个大数据分析场景中,多个计算节点可以同时从对象存储服务器中读取不同的对象进行分析,大大提高了数据访问的效率,这种并行访问能力在处理大规模数据集时尤为重要,可以显著缩短数据处理的时间。

(三)数据安全与合规性

1、访问控制

- 对象存储服务器通过对象级别的访问控制来确保数据安全,基于每个对象的元数据,可以定义详细的访问权限,如哪些用户或用户组可以读取、写入或删除某个对象,这种细粒度的访问控制机制比传统存储系统中的基于目录或文件组的访问控制更加精确,在企业内部,不同部门的数据可以以对象的形式存储在对象存储服务器中,并且可以根据部门的需求和权限设置,精确控制每个对象的访问权限,防止数据泄露。

对象存储服务采用的存储机制,对象存储服务器有哪些功能

2、数据加密

- 在对象存储中,数据可以在对象级别进行加密,无论是在数据存储期间还是在数据传输过程中,加密都能保护数据的机密性,对象存储服务器可以采用对称加密或非对称加密算法对对象进行加密,对于一些包含敏感信息的对象,如企业的财务数据或客户的个人信息,可以使用高级加密标准(AES)等算法进行加密,在数据传输过程中,通过SSL/TLS协议对数据进行加密传输,确保数据在网络中的安全性。

(四)多平台兼容性与数据共享

1、多平台支持

- 对象存储服务器具有出色的多平台兼容性,它可以通过标准的协议(如RESTful API、S3协议等)与各种操作系统、应用程序和设备进行交互,无论是Windows、Linux还是移动设备,都可以方便地访问对象存储服务器中的数据,企业的员工可以使用他们的Windows笔记本电脑、Linux服务器或iOS/Android移动设备来访问存储在对象存储服务器中的工作文档。

2、数据共享与协作

- 由于对象存储的开放性和基于标准协议的特点,它非常适合数据共享和协作,不同的用户、部门或组织可以通过共享对象的访问权限来实现数据的共享,在一个跨部门的项目中,不同部门的团队成员可以共享存储在对象存储服务器中的项目文档、数据和资源,对象存储服务器还可以与各种云服务集成,进一步扩大数据共享的范围,促进企业内部和企业之间的协作。

对象存储服务器凭借其独特的存储机制,具备了海量数据存储、高效数据访问、数据安全与合规性以及多平台兼容性与数据共享等丰富的功能,这些功能使其成为现代数据存储和管理领域的重要组成部分,能够满足不同行业和应用场景下日益增长的数据存储和管理需求,随着技术的不断发展,对象存储服务器的功能还将不断完善和扩展,为企业和组织的数据战略提供更强大的支持。

黑狐家游戏

发表评论

最新文章